Chiral Recognition by Crown Ethers Chiral recognition is one of the most important topics in host-guest chemistry. Crown ethers with axis chirality result in chiral guest molecules. [Pg.8]

Over the years, a range of structurally diverse crown ethers has been prepared and fundamental studies has been conducted on them to understand host-guest interactions in solution and the solid state. This has provided the basis for the growth of supramolecular chemistry, and novel applications for crown ethers are now proliferating in several fields of chemistry and biology. In this section, we present a selection of the new trends that have emerged in the literature in the last decade in the field of ion, ion-pair, and chiral molecular recognition. [Pg.668]
